Using PowerPoint 2007

Creating Slides :  Select a Slide Layout

<Previous Next>

 

On the Home tab in the Slides group, click on the Layout Icon . 
layout icon

You will see the Slide Layout dialog box. Click on the layout appropriate for the slide you are creating.  If you want to design the slide personally, click on the Blank layout.

layout dialog box

Title Slide – Easily insert a title and a subtitle. Click in the boxes and type text.

title page 1

 title page 2

 

Title and Content Slide  - Use this layout to present a slide title and bulleted content. To change the content, click on the content box and insert your own design.

title and content 1


title and content2

Section Header – Use this layout as a title slide or to signify the beginning of a new section in the presentation.

section header 1

 

section header 2

 

Two Content – Use this slide for compare and contrast or for any two content topic.

two content 1

two content 2

 

Comparison – Another slide layout for compare and contrast with sub-titles added to the slide.


comparison  

comparison 2

 

Title Only – Provides a space for the title and leaves the content design to the user.                                   

title only 1

title only 2

 

Blank Slide – Entire content is up to the user.           

blank 1

blank 2

Content with Caption – This layout provides a section for a subtitle and content and a blank section for user design.                                           

content with caption 1

content with caption 2

 

Picture with Caption – Insert a picture, a table, or other design and this layout provides a section for a caption.      

picture with caption 1

 

picture with caption 2

                                     

Content Watermark – Quickly add a table, chart, textbox, picture from a file, clipart, or a movie clip by clicking on one of these icons on the slide layout you have selected.

You can change a placeholder by resizing it, repositioning it, or changing the font, size, case, color, or spacing of text within it. You can change placeholders that appear on a single slide or on multiple slides in your presentation.

Change a placeholder that appears on a single slide:

1. Click the placeholder that you want to change, and then do any of the following:

a. To resize it, point to one of its sizing handles, and when the pointer becomes a two-headed arrow, drag the handle.

change size placeholder

b. To reposition it, point to one of its borders, and when the pointer becomes a four-headed arrow, drag the placeholder to a new position.


four-headed arrow

 

  • To change the font, size, case, color, or spacing for text within it, select the text, and then on the Home tab, in the Font group, click the options that you want.

font group

Change a placeholder that appears on multiple slides:

1. On the View tab, in the Presentation Views group, click Slide Master.

slide master icon

2. Click the custom layout that contains the placeholder that you want to change, and then click the placeholder.

slide master

3. Do any of the following: (same as above)

    a. To resize the placeholder, point to one of its sizing handles, and when the pointer becomes a two-headed arrow, drag the handle.

    b. To reposition the placeholder, point to one of its borders, and when the pointer becomes a four-headed arrow, drag the placeholder to a new position.

    c. To change the font, size, case, color, or spacing for text within the placeholder, select the text to display a floating Font toolbar. On the Font toolbar, click the options that you want.
